When I was about 14 years old, I made a discovery that would forever change the way I baked. ... Mayonnaise contains oil (always a necessary item in baking a moist cake), egg whites (known for giving cakes a fluffy lift) and vinegar (a natural preservative).

You need to look at your recipe and determine which are the "drying" ingredients and which keep the cake moist. You could also be stirring the batter too long. What is the consistency of the cake after it is cooled?
